Rowdawar Pathar - Bokakhat, Golaghat

Rowdawar Pathar is a village situated in the Bokakhat subdivision of Golaghat district, Assam. It is located approximately 40 km from the tehsil headquarters in Numaligarh and around 40 km from the district headquarters in Golaghat. Numaligarh serves as the Gram Panchayat for Rowdawar Pathar village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Rowdawar Pathar is 294262. The village covers a total geographical area of 374.31 hectares and falls under the 785699 pincode. Numaligarh is the nearest town, located about 1 km away.

Rowdawar Pathar village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Rowdawar Pathar

As per Census 2011, Rowdawar Pathar village has a total population of 1,519 people, consisting of 777 males and 742 females. The village has 338 households and a sex ratio of 954 females per 1,000 males. There are 228 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 877 literate and 642 illiterate residents. Additionally, 46 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 487 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
